Russia’s defense ministry has claimed that its forces have definitively captured the frontline town of Kurakhove in the eastern Donetsk region.

“Units of the Southern Battlegroup have completely liberated the town of Kurakhove, the largest settlement in southwestern Donbas,” the ministry said in a Jan. 6 statement posted on the Telegram messaging platform.
